Corresponding Angles Postulate If two parallel lines are cut by a transversal, then each

Corresponding Angles Postulate If two parallel lines are cut by a transversal, then each pair of corresponding angles is congruent. m k m 1 3 7 4 6 5 8 1 2 k 3 2 4 @ @ 5 7 6 8
